Summary

Overview

In 2024, Faridabad averaged an AQI of 181 while Hāveri averaged 66 — a 115-point (174%) gap, with Faridabad the more polluted and Hāveri the cleaner of the two. On 777 days when both cities reported, Hāveri was cleaner on 759 of them; the average daily gap was 166 AQI points.

Seasonality & days

Faridabad peaks in November, while Hāveri peaks in January. Faridabad logged 6.9% Severe days and 15.7% Good-or-Satisfactory days; Hāveri was 0% Severe and 86.69999999999999% Good-or-Satisfactory. Longest clean-air streaks: Faridabad 19 days, Hāveri 76 days.

Year-over-year progress

Faridabad has improved by 42 AQI points (18.8%) from 2016 to 2024; Hāveri has improved by 1 AQI points (1.5%) over the same window. The worst recorded day for Faridabad reached AQI 500 at New Industrial Town (HSPCB) on 2024-05-10; Hāveri hit AQI 262 at Ashwini Nagar (KSPCB) on 2023-11-17.

Station-level disparity

Faridabad spans 4 CPCB stations with a 25-point spread (min 184, max 209); Hāveri spans 1 stations with a 0-point spread (min 68, max 68).
